1. Antihypertensive Drugs
πŸ”Ή A. ACE Inhibitors
Examples: Enalapril, Lisinopril, Captopril
β€’ Mechanism: ↓ Angiotensin II β†’ Vasodilation
β€’ Indications: Hypertension, heart failure, diabetic nephropathy
β€’ Side effects: Dry cough, hyperkalemia, angioedema
β€’ Contraindications: Pregnancy, bilateral renal artery stenosis
πŸ”Ή B. ARBs (Angiotensin II Receptor Blockers)
Examples: Losartan, Valsartan
β€’ Mechanism: Block Angiotensin II receptors
β€’ Use: Alternative to ACE inhibitors
β€’ Side effects: Hyperkalemia (no cough)
πŸ”Ή C. Calcium Channel Blockers (CCBs)
β€’ Dihydropyridines: Amlodipine, Nifedipine
β€’ Non-DHP: Verapamil, Diltiazem
β€’ Mechanism: Block Ca²⁺ entry
β€’ Indications: Hypertension, angina, arrhythmias
β€’ Side effects: Edema, bradycardia
πŸ”Ή D. Beta Blockers
Examples: Propranolol, Atenolol, Metoprolol
β€’ Mechanism: ↓ HR & BP
β€’ Indications: HTN, angina, HF, arrhythmias
β€’ Side effects: Bradycardia, fatigue, bronchospasm
πŸ”Ή E. Diuretics
β€’ Thiazides: Hydrochlorothiazide (first-line HTN)
β€’ Loop: Furosemide (heart failure)
β€’ K⁺-sparing: Spironolactone
β€’ Side effects: Electrolyte imbalance
πŸ”Ή F. Vasodilators
Examples: Hydralazine, Minoxidil
β€’ Use: Resistant hypertension
β€’ Side effects: Reflex tachycardia
❀️ 2. Antianginal Drugs
πŸ”Ή Nitrates (Nitroglycerin, Isosorbide dinitrate)
β€’ ↑ NO β†’ Vasodilation
β€’ Use: Acute angina
β€’ Side effects: Headache, hypotension
πŸ”Ή Beta-blockers & CCBs
β€’ Reduce myocardial oxygen demand
β€’ Useful in chronic and variant angina
πŸ’” 3. Heart Failure Drugs
β€’ ACE inhibitors / ARBs β†’ Improve survival
β€’ Beta-blockers β†’ Slow progression
β€’ Diuretics β†’ Reduce fluid overload
β€’ Digoxin β†’ ↑ Contractility (watch toxicity)
⚑ 4. Antiarrhythmic Drugs
β€’ Class I: Na⁺ blockers (Lidocaine, Quinidine)
β€’ Class II: Beta-blockers (Metoprolol)
β€’ Class III: K⁺ blockers (Amiodarone)
β€’ Class IV: CCBs (Verapamil)
β€’ Others: Adenosine (acute cases)
🩸 5. Antiplatelet Drugs
Examples: Aspirin, Clopidogrel
β€’ Prevent platelet aggregation
β€’ Use: MI & stroke prevention
β€’ Risk: Bleeding
πŸ’‰ 6. Anticoagulants
β€’ Heparin β†’ Rapid
β€’ Warfarin β†’ Long-term oral
β€’ DOACs β†’ Apixaban, Rivaroxaban
β€’ Use: DVT, PE, AF
β€’ Risk: Bleeding
πŸš‘ 7. Thrombolytics
Examples: Streptokinase, Alteplase
β€’ Dissolve clots
β€’ Use: Acute MI, stroke
β€’ Risk: Severe bleeding
🧬 8. Lipid-Lowering Drugs
πŸ”Ή Statins (Atorvastatin, Simvastatin)
β€’ ↓ Cholesterol synthesis
β€’ Side effects: Liver toxicity, myopathy
πŸ”Ή Fibrates (Gemfibrozil)
β€’ ↓ Triglycerides
βš™οΈ 9. Miscellaneous
β€’ Alpha-blockers: Prazosin (HTN)
β€’ Central agents: Methyldopa (safe in pregnancy)
β€’ Ivabradine: ↓ Heart rate
πŸ“Š Quick Clinical Guide
βœ” Hypertension β†’ Thiazides, ACEIs, CCBs
βœ” Heart Failure β†’ ACEIs, Beta-blockers, Diuretics
βœ” Angina β†’ Nitrates, Beta-blockers
βœ” Arrhythmias β†’ Amiodarone, Beta-blockers
βœ” MI Prevention β†’ Aspirin, Statins

Therapeutic Classification of Drugs
1. Cardiovascular Drugs
Used for heart and blood vessel disorders:
Antihypertensives (e.g., ACE inhibitors, beta-blockers)
Antianginal drugs
Antiarrhythmics
Diuretics
2. Central Nervous System (CNS) Drugs
Act on the brain and nerves:
Analgesics (pain relievers)
Antiepileptics
Antidepressants
Antipsychotics
Sedatives and hypnotics
3. Anti-Infective Drugs
Used to treat infections:
Antibiotics (bacterial infections)
Antivirals
Antifungals
Antiparasitics (e.g., antimalarials)
4. Endocrine Drugs
Affect hormonal systems:
Antidiabetics (e.g., insulin, oral hypoglycemics)
Thyroid drugs
Corticosteroids
Oral contraceptives
5. Gastrointestinal Drugs
Used for digestive system disorders:
Antacids
Antiulcer drugs
Antiemetics (for vomiting)
Laxatives and antidiarrheals
6. Respiratory Drugs
Used for lung diseases:
Bronchodilators (e.g., asthma treatment)
Antihistamines
Corticosteroids (for inflammation)
7. Hematologic Drugs
Affect blood and blood-forming organs:
Anticoagulants
Antiplatelets
Hematinics (e.g., iron, folic acid)
8. Musculoskeletal Drugs
Used for bones and muscles:
NSAIDs
Muscle relaxants
Anti-gout drugs
9. Antineoplastic Drugs
Used for cancer treatment:
Chemotherapy agents
Targeted therapy drugs
10. Immunological Drugs
Affect the immune system:
Vaccines
Immunosuppressants
Immunostimulants
11. Dermatological Drugs
Used for skin conditions:
Topical antibiotics
Antifungals
Corticosteroid creams
Summary
Therapeutic classification = based on clinical use, and it groups drugs into categories such as:
Cardiovascular
CNS
Anti-infective
Endocrine
Gastrointestinal
Respiratory
Hematologic
Musculoskeletal
Antineoplastic
Immunological
